Stem Cell Person of the Year 2012: Roman Reed

The Knoepfler Lab 2012 Stem Cell Person of the Year is Roman Reed. Congratulations, Roman! Roman made a tremendous difference in 2012 in many ways. One of the most notable was catalyzing the TJ Atchison Spinal Cord Injury Research Act in Alabama, which provides $400,000/year in funding for research. Of course, TJ and many others …

Roman Reed Act is funded! A great day for spinal cord injury research!

The California Public Safety Committee today passed AB 190 and in so doing has funded the Roman Reed Spinal Cord Injury Research Act! The action will provide up to $11 million a year in funding for spinal cord injury research. This is amazing news and is the result of a lot of hard work by …
